½ Penny (Somerset – Bath / W. Gye)
Country: United Kingdom
Denomination: 1/2 Penny
(1/480)
Year: 1794
Material: Copper
Weight: 9.12 g
Shape: Round
Diameter: 29 mm
Type: Token
Catalog list: united kingdom
Description:
Obverse
Arms of the City of Bath with date below
Reverse
Beaded circle containing a seated female (Benevolence) right directing her messenger left to open a prison gate. In foreground are some urns, and in the sky is radiating lettering
